Gleditsia
triacanthos "Shademaster®" |
|
"Shademaster®"
Locust
|
| (P.
P. #1515) Our
most popular locust, and for good reason. It grows quickly, and is
reliably upright and symmetrical in form. "Shademaster®"
also exhibits good disease and drought resistance. |

Gleditsia
triacanthos "Skyline®" |
|
"Skyline®"
Locust
|
| Stately
tree with a distinctive, pyramidal form. Like most locusts, it
casts a filtered shade. Foliage is dark green with a heavy,
leathery look. |

Gymnocladus
dioicus |
|
Kentucky Coffeetree
|
| A
large, slow-growing shade tree that looks similar to walnut but is more
ornamental. This tree is drought tolerant and grows well in urban
conditions. Excellent deep bluish-green foliage in Summer
contrasts with stark outline in Winter. |
